Porta Potty Placement Guide in Doral, FL

Set the unit on level, stable ground within 100 feet of the work zone, with the door swinging away from foot traffic. Doral Porta Pros places most standard units on compacted gravel, pavers or asphalt, never soft turf, because a 92 inch tall unit with a 60 to 70 gallon tank is top-heavy when the tank fills.

Where should a porta potty go on a job site?

Pick flat ground first. A standard porta potty rental needs a footprint close to 44 by 48 inches, but give it more room than that for the service truck to maneuver and for workers to open the door fully. Keep units at least a few feet from silt fences, electrical panels, and anything that ties into a temporary power pole setup. On active construction sites, OSHA 1926.51(c)(1) sets the ratio that drives how many units you place, not just where. Do porta potty placement rules require ADA access?

Yes, when the site expects the public or a worker with a disability. ADA Standards section 213.2 requires at least 5 percent of clustered single-user units to be accessible, and never fewer than one. An ADA accessible porta potty needs a 60 inch turning circle per ADA 304.3.1, a 32 inch clear door per ADA 404.2.3, and a stable, slip-resistant approach per ADA 302.1. That means no gravel apron with loose stone right at the door threshold. For events in Doral with paid tickets or public seating, plan the ADA unit path the same way you'd plan event restroom rental layouts, with a level 36 inch route per ADA 403.5.1 leading straight to it, not routed around a curb.

Where should handwashing and septic equipment sit near a placement zone?

Handwashing stations go right next to the toilet cluster, within easy reach, not across the lot. Under 29 CFR 1910.141(d)(2), washing facilities need soap and a towel or drying device, and hand sanitizer alone does not satisfy that. If your crew handles paint, coatings, herbicides or insecticides, OSHA 1926.51(f)(1) requires washing facilities for that contaminant exposure specifically. Can I place a porta potty on grass or dirt?

You can, but it needs to be firm and stable, not soft or sloped. A loaded tank near 70 gallons is heavy, and soft ground lets units lean or sink. Gravel, pavers or compacted base is safer, and it matches ADA 302.1's stable-surface standard anyway.
